okular/Makefile.am
Stefan Kebekus 384bd2934f added proper support for font encodings
svn path=/trunk/kdegraphics/kdvi/; revision=231906
2003-06-17 06:42:22 +00:00

54 lines
1.6 KiB
Makefile

# set the include path for X, qt and KDE
INCLUDES= -I$(top_srcdir)/kviewshell $(all_includes) $(LIBFREETYPE_CFLAGS)
# claim, which subdirectories you want to install
SUBDIRS = . pix
# you can add here more. This one gets installed
kde_module_LTLIBRARIES= kdvipart.la
noinst_PROGRAMS = squeeze
# just to make sure, automake makes them
METASOURCES = AUTO
kdvipart_la_SOURCES = kdvi_multipage.cpp \
dviwin.cpp bigEndianByteReader.cpp infodialog.cpp \
psheader.c dviwin_draw.cpp dviwin_export.cpp dviwin_textsearch.cpp \
dviFile.cpp fontpool.cpp fontprogress.cpp psgs.cpp \
fontMap.cpp fontEncoding.cpp fontEncodingPool.cpp \
special.cpp util.cpp vf.cpp glyph.cpp selection.cpp history.cpp \
optiondialog.cpp optionDialogFontsWidget.cpp optionDialogFontsWidget_base.ui \
optionDialogSpecialWidget.cpp optionDialogSpecialWidget_base.ui \
TeXFont.cpp TeXFont_PK.cpp TeXFont_PFB.cpp TeXFont_TFM.cpp \
TeXFontDefinition.cpp
kdvipart_la_LDFLAGS = $(all_libraries) $(KDE_PLUGIN) -module
kdvipart_la_LIBADD = $(LIBFREETYPE_LIBS) -lkdeprint -lkparts \
$(top_builddir)/kviewshell/libkmultipage.la
# Which sources should be compiled for squeeze.
squeeze_SOURCES = squeeze.c
## this option you can leave out. Just, if you use "make dist", you need it
noinst_HEADERS = dvi.h dviwin.h optiondialog.h xdvi.h
messages: rc.cpp
$(PREPARETIPS) > tips.cpp
$(XGETTEXT) *.cpp -o $(podir)/kdvi.pot
rm -f tips.cpp
xdg_apps_DATA = kdvi.desktop
tip_DATA = tips
tipdir = $(kde_datadir)/kdvi
bin_SCRIPTS = kdvi
partdir = $(kde_datadir)/kdvi
part_DATA = kdvi_part.rc
psheader.c: psheader.txt squeeze
./squeeze $(srcdir)/psheader.txt $@
CLEANFILES = psheader.c